A LEARNING FACTORY FOR INDUSTRY 4.0 BASED ON CYBER-PHYSICAL SYSTEM TECHNOLOGY
Industry 4.0 represents the new stage in the organization and control of the industrial value chain; its basis is represented by Cyber-Physical Systems (CPS) that use intensively automation, bridge the physical and digital world through Industrial IoT, are controlled with distributed intelligence by...
